Car ran many 11.1 and 11.2 times that day all around 127mph riding out fourth gear at 8500 rev limiter through the traps (6 speed gearing) http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=7KdZnFBNmQ8&hd=1 August 2010 I was approached by FiD and they offered me a chance to test out one of their new stock turbo manifolds and I was very thankful for the opportunity. Here is the writeup on the events: Hot one today. First pull today was 437hp. Car is basically the same as the 443hp run from back in June. Same graph curve, boost, AFR so that was nice to see, just a little less power and though the dyno compensates for weather it was still hot and muggy in the dyno room.. Swapped the MAP ported exhaust manifold out for a FiD tubular manifold on the dyno after a few baseline pulls and it picked up an honest 15+hp and more power pretty much everywhere through out the power band with no real noticeable increase in lag (very slight increase). Graph shows a couple of the MAP ported stock manifold graphed and a couple of the FiD manny. Single best bolt on I have tried outside of turbo and full exhaust. :D Normal Dyno Dynamics Numbers http://dbptuning.com/dynocharts/FID1.jpg Shootout Mode http://dbptuning.com/dynocharts/FID-2SO.jpg August 2010 MOD LIST: Stock engine, never been opened, never had the head off. November 2010 Dyno session does not go well, we determine my head must be bad. Car had uncontrollable knock issues and ran poorly under boost. I knew it had a couple hairline cracks but I wanted to try it out anyway. Also it seemed I had some bent valves after performing a leakdown test. Smoked pretty badly on WOT pulls on the dyno. Car drove fine enough but performance was severely lacking. Car is also running on speed density.
Here are the cracks on some of he combustion chambers once I yanked the head. http://www.mitsustyle.com/photopost/...128_003457.jpg http://www.mitsustyle.com/photopost/...128_003508.jpg http://www.mitsustyle.com/photopost/...128_003503.jpg Found another MIVEC head in Nov and had DB Performance perform the head work. Bit of porting and 1mm oversized supertech valves put it. March 2011 After fixing the head I put 2400 miles on the new motor. This past Thursday I visited DB Performance for another dyno session. http://www.mitsustyle.com/photopost/...dium/Dyno1.jpg http://www.mitsustyle.com/photopost/...dium/Dyno2.jpg Boost drops a bit and I will try to fix that with a stronger WG and by running a BCS inline with the MBC. Car does not knock at all, the head was definitely most of the problem. Also the car does not smoke too bad at all after a WOT pull like it did back in November. The car should make some more power with the 2.3 and the Black, I think the FP4R cams are holding me back a bit on the top end and the boost drop could be a result of those cams. Maybe some GSC2s cams will help. Quote:
Tomei PROCAMs are 11.5mm and GSC S2 are 11.2mm IN and 11mm EX. The FP4r are 11.12 IN and 10.9 EX. Lift isn't everything but it seems the S2s have more top end on MIVEC evos. The Tomei's look real attractive but I would definitely need to upgrade the TB and intake to take advantage. The car spools nicely, quicker than my RED 2.0 setup, I hate to add too much more lag as I enjoy the quick spool up. |
